Ingles Football Club is a football club based in Shepshed, Leicestershire, England. They are currently members of the East Midlands Counties League and the 1st team groundshare with Shepshed Dynamo at the Dovecote and reserves play at Little Haw Lane.

History

The club was established in 1972, and joined Division One of the North Leicestershire League. After finishing ninth in their first season, they were relegated to Division Three.[1] The club were Division Three champions in 1973–74 and went on to win the Division Two title the following season.[2] In 1975–76 they were runners-up in Division One (Princes), earning a third successive promotion to move up to the Premier Division.[1] In 1978–79 the club won the league's Bonser Trophy, and in 1980–81 they were runners-up in the Premier Division.[2]

A successful period in the 1990s saw Ingles win the Premier Division title in 1992–93 and 1995–96, the Cobbin Trophy in 1993-94, 1994-1995 and 1997-1998 as well as the Bonser Trophy in 1993–94. They were also runners-up in the league in 1994–95, 1996–97 and 1998–99.[2] In 2003–04 the club finished bottom of the Premier Division and were relegated to Division One. However, after finishing as runners-up in Division One the following season, they were promoted back to the Premier Division.[1] During another period of success in the late 2000s the club won the Premier Cup in 2006–07 and 2008–09 and the Bonser Trophy in 2008–09 and 2009–10.[2] After winning the Premier Division for a third time in 2013–14, the club moved up to Division One of the Leicestershire Senior League in 2014.[3]

Ingles' first season in Division One ended with a third placed finish, resulting in promotion to the Premier Division. In 2017–18 the club won the title on goal difference, earning promotion to the East Midlands Counties League.

The 2018/19 season saw Ingles enter the FA Vase for the first time in the clubs history. After a replay victory over Melton Town in the 1st qualifying round Ingles went out to higher league Rugby Town in the next round.

Honours

  • Leicestershire Senior League
    • Premier Division champions 2017–18
  • North Leicestershire Football League
    • Premier Division champions 1992–93, 1995–96, 2013–14
    • Division Two champions 1974–75
    • Division Three champions 1973–74
    • Bonser Trophy winners 1978–79, 1993–94, 2008–09, 2009–10
    • Premier Cup winners 2006–07, 2008–09
